What is the moral of the animal school story?
One possible moral is that education should be tailored to individual needs. In the animal school, all animals are put through the same curriculum, which doesn't work well. A rabbit doesn't need to learn to fly like an eagle. Instead, education should focus on enhancing the natural talents of each individual. This way, every 'student' in the animal world can reach their full potential.

What is the moral of the story in Animal Farm?
One moral is that power corrupts. The pigs, once they gain power on the farm, gradually become more and more tyrannical, just like the human oppressors they initially fought against. They start to break their own rules and take advantage of the other animals for their own benefit.

Tell me a funny moral animal story.
There was a crow who was very thirsty. He found a pitcher with a little water at the bottom. He tried to reach the water with his beak but couldn't. Then he saw some pebbles nearby. He started dropping the pebbles into the pitcher one by one. As the pebbles filled the pitcher, the water level rose and he could drink. The moral here is that where there's a will, there's a way. We should use our intelligence to solve problems.
